What to look for within Bluetooth Wireless Earbuds
The first thing you should check in a wireless headset is the range of the device. The number will vary depending on the version and the power course. In most cases, a Bluetooth wireless head set will be able to connect to a second Wireless bluetooth device inside a range of about 30 ft.
Secondly, Active Noise Decrease (ANR) is an important function to look for inside a wireless headset. ANR headsets use a particular technology which reduces the ambient noise out of your surroundings. This is especially helpful in conversations where there quite a bit of background sound.
Lastly, you should also consider the factor of Electronic Signal Processing (DSP). DSP is a technology that minimizes the background sound and it automatically adjusts your listening quantity to compensate.
Wireless Earbuds Security
Security for Wireless bluetooth and Electronic Enhanced Cordless Telecommunications (DECT) is enhanced across short-range connections. What makes their protection more sophisticated is they are hard to keep track of due to channel jump. Bluetooth systems channel hops 1,600 times for each second inside a random design. DECT technology will channel jumping at abnormal times that rely on varying conditions. This makes DECT transmissions take time and effort to predict and intercept.
Both systems use complicated calculations to encrypt the tone of voice transmissions in order to secure your own conversation. Both systems fulfill guidelines as well as regulations for information security. Bluetooth uses 128-bit encryption as well as DECT uses 64-bits.
